Unraveling the Roots of the Conflict
The book meticulously examines the historical context leading up to the Iraqi invasion of Kuwait. Exploring the long-standing tensions between Iraq and Kuwait, it sheds light on the territorial disputes, economic rivalries, and political ideologies that culminated in the outbreak of war.
Operation Desert Shield: Mobilizing an International Coalition
As Iraq's forces crossed the Kuwaiti bFree Download, the international community swiftly condemned its aggression. The United Nations Security Council passed resolutions demanding Iraq's withdrawal, and the United States spearheaded the formation of a multinational coalition to enforce these resolutions. Operation Desert Shield was launched, deploying troops and equipment to deter further Iraqi aggression.
Operation Desert Storm: The Liberation of Kuwait
When diplomatic efforts failed to sway Saddam Hussein, Operation Desert Storm commenced. The coalition launched a massive air campaign against Iraqi military targets, followed by a ground offensive that swiftly liberated Kuwait.
